Output df523d755b43ce772d7b2f2a4e10d3958ae0300de42ce594ef00490da4cf13e9:27

value
5380000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dfd09b0aabeaf2f917192340a7252800fd662d4 OP_EQUAL
address
3EdnKyDQH4t4uuEaoxyQZJor5LPk7V862A
transaction
df523d755b43ce772d7b2f2a4e10d3958ae0300de42ce594ef00490da4cf13e9